Infrastructure as a Service (IaaS) is a form of cloud computing that provides virtualized computing resources over the internet. IaaS allows organizations to outsource the hardware and software components of their IT infrastructure, such as servers, storage, networking, and operating systems, by providing access to physical or virtual machines in a pay-as-you-go model. This allows organizations to reduce their capital expenditure costs and enables them to scale their resources up or down quickly according to their changing business needs.
